Warnings

The Windows 3.x version of this game does not work on 64-bit versions of Windows (see Availability for affected versions).

Tetris (1990) is a singleplayer and multiplayer falling block and puzzle game in the Tetris series.

The game was included as part of Microsoft Entertainment Pack in 1990.

API

Executable16-bit 32-bit 64-bit Notes
Windows
Windows 3.x version might be playable on a 64-bit OS using winevdm.
